Skip to content
views_handler_filter_locale_language.inc 550 B
Newer Older
<?php
// $Id$

/**
 * Filter by language.
 */
class views_handler_filter_locale_language extends views_handler_filter_in_operator {
  function get_value_options() {
    if (!isset($this->value_options)) {
      $this->value_title = t('Language');
      $languages = array('***CURRENT_LANGUAGE***' => t("Current user's language"), '***DEFAULT_LANGUAGE***' => t("Default site language"), '***NO_LANGUAGE***' => t('No language'));
      $languages = array_merge($languages, locale_language_list());
      $this->value_options = $languages;
    }
  }
}